對醇酸樹脂進行全面介紹:重點關注化學性質、性能特徵、供應鏈現狀以及塑造市場的策略性商業性需求。

醇酸樹脂仍然是塗料、油墨、黏合劑、清漆和密封劑中不可或缺的黏合劑,因其用途廣泛、易於配製和供應鏈穩定而備受青睞。醇酸樹脂是透過多元醇與含脂肪酸的油脂進行化學反應而得的,其特性取決於油脂的種類和鍊長,進而決定了乾燥時間、硬度、柔軟性和光澤度。隨著塗料和黏合劑產業的不斷發展,醇酸樹脂的配方也在不斷調整,透過添加性能增強劑、活性稀釋劑和改質油脂化學成分,以滿足不斷變化的應用需求。

Comprehensive introduction to alkyd resins highlighting chemistry, performance attributes, supply chain realities, and strategic commercial imperatives shaping demand

Alkyd resins remain a foundational class of binders in coatings, inks, adhesives, varnishes, and sealants, prized for their versatility, ease of formulation, and established supply chains. Chemically derived from polyols and fatty acid-containing oils, alkyds are distinguished by oil type and oil length, which govern drying time, hardness, flexibility, and gloss. As the coatings and adhesives sectors evolve, alkyd formulations continue to adapt, integrating performance enhancers, reactive diluents, and modified oil chemistries to meet evolving application needs.

Industry stakeholders are navigating a confluence of drivers that reshape demand and competitive positioning. Sustainability concerns are elevating the appeal of bio-based oils and low-VOC formulations, regulatory frameworks are tightening emission and product stewardship requirements, and downstream customer preferences are trending toward durable, cost-effective solutions. Meanwhile, formulators balance legacy performance expectations in architectural and industrial paints with innovation imperatives from automotive, marine, and specialty coatings end uses. Supply chain dynamics for feedstocks such as castor, linseed, and soybean oils also influence formulation choices and procurement strategies.

Consequently, companies that blend technological depth in polymer chemistry with agile sourcing and customer-centric product design are better placed to capture emerging opportunities. Strategic emphasis on cross-functional collaboration between R&D, procurement, and commercial teams is increasingly necessary to accelerate product development cycles while ensuring regulatory compliance and cost stability.

Critical segmentation insights revealing how application, end-use, oil source, oil length, and technology choices determine formulation strategy and commercial positioning for alkyd resins

Segment-level dynamics within the alkyd resin market reveal distinct performance drivers across application, end-use, oil source, oil length, and technology categories, each demanding targeted commercial strategies. Based on application, the market spans inks and adhesives, paints and coatings, and varnishes and sealants, with paints and coatings further differentiated between architectural and industrial formulations; architectural coatings emphasize low odor, ease of application, and regulatory compliance, whereas industrial coatings prioritize durability, chemical resistance, and extended service life.

From an end-use perspective, alkyds service automotive, construction, furniture, and marine sectors, with construction itself split between commercial and residential projects; automotive and marine customers typically require rigorously tested, high-performance systems, while residential construction favors cost-effective, user-friendly products that meet aesthetic expectations. Oil source selection-castor, linseed, or soybean-plays a pivotal role in defining performance characteristics, as castor oil imparts enhanced adhesion and flexibility, linseed offers faster drying and hardness, and soybean provides a balance of cost and environmental profile.

Oil length-long oil, medium oil, and short oil-further refines formulation strategy by influencing film formation, flexibility, and gloss. Long-oil alkyds are often used where flexibility and brushability matter, medium-oil variants balance drying time and hardness, and short-oil alkyds deliver faster film build and gloss for industrial finishes. Technology segmentation into bio-based and synthetic approaches cuts across all categories, informing branding, regulatory positioning, and procurement choices. Successful players tailor product development and commercial outreach to the unique needs of each segment, aligning formulation, testing, and marketing to capture customer-specific value.

Key regional dynamics and strategic implications across the Americas, Europe Middle East & Africa, and Asia-Pacific that influence sourcing, formulation, and market access strategies

Regional dynamics for alkyd resins are shaped by industrial structure, regulatory regimes, feedstock availability, and downstream demand patterns across the Americas, Europe, Middle East & Africa, and Asia-Pacific. In the Americas, domestic feedstock availability and a large coatings market support diversified applications, while demand for durable automotive and industrial coatings sustains interest in performance-focused alkyd formulations. Regulatory considerations and consumer preferences also drive interest in bio-based alternatives and low-VOC solutions.

In Europe, Middle East & Africa, regulatory rigor and sustainability commitments create incentives for greener chemistries and stringent product stewardship, with a particular emphasis on meeting regional emissions standards and circularity goals. This environment encourages investment in bio-based oil supply chains and advanced R&D to reconcile performance with compliance. By contrast, the Asia-Pacific region is characterized by rapid industrialization, expanding construction activity, and a growing automotive manufacturing base; proximity to key oilseed producers in the region provides opportunities for cost-effective sourcing yet also exposes manufacturers to agricultural volatility.

Across all regions, regional policy and trade dynamics influence strategic priorities. Manufacturers and suppliers that tailor product portfolios and supply arrangements to regional end-use profiles, regulatory requirements, and logistical realities are better positioned to build resilient footprints and capture localized demand growth. Near-term strategies include strengthening regional partnerships, enhancing local technical support, and aligning sustainability credentials with prevailing policy frameworks.
